自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

yangyuhao0408的博客

Orz神犇们

  • 博客(18)
  • 收藏
  • 关注

原创 快速傅里叶变换(FFT)

快速傅里叶变换(FFT)tags: NOI FFT快速傅里叶变换FFT例题UOJ34 多项式乘法简要解析多项式多项式的表示单位复数根定义基本性质DFT离散傅里叶变换FFT快速傅里叶变换递归迭代傅里叶逆变换公式完整代码参考资料例题:UOJ#34. 多项式乘法 题目描述 给你两个多项式,请输出乘起来后的多项式。 输入格式 第一行两个整数 n 和 m,分别

2017-03-05 21:05:18 2541

原创 bzoj1778 驱逐猪猡 [高斯消元+概率DP]

Description奶牛们建立了一个随机化的臭气炸弹来驱逐猪猡。猪猡的文明包含1到N一共N个猪城。这些城市由M条由两个不同端点AjA_j和BjB_j (1≤Aj≤N;1≤Bj≤N)(1 \le A_j \le N; 1 \le B_j \le N) 表示的双向道路连接。保证城市1至少连接一个其它的城市。一开始臭气弹会被放在城市1。每个小时(包括第一个小时),它有P/Q (1≤P≤1,000,000

2017-03-12 13:34:20 572

原创 bzoj3143 游走 [高斯消元+概率]

Description一个无向连通图,顶点从1编号到N,边从1编号到M。 小Z在该图上进行随机游走,初始时小Z在1号顶点,每一步小Z以相等的概率随机选择当前顶点的某条边,沿着这条边走到下一个顶点,获得等于这条边的编号的分数。当小Z到达N号顶点时游走结束,总分为所有获得的分数之和。 现在,请你对这M条边进行编号,使得小Z获得的总分的期望值最小。Input第一行是正整数N和M,分别表示该图的顶点数和边数

2017-03-12 09:45:20 338

原创 bzoj2419 电阻 [高斯消元]

Description你突破了无数艰难险阻,终于解决了上面那道题,众神犇瞬间就震惊了。他们发现居然有人可以把那种非人类做的题目做出来。他们一致同意,最后这道题不能再出数学题了。考虑到两位小盆友的状态,他们决定考考你的初中物理水平。 一个电路板,有 N 个接点,M 个电阻。电阻两端都在接点上,两位小盆友很聪明,他们拿出了一个欧姆表,瞬间就虐爆了…不过你也不甘落后,你肯定不会用这种投机取巧、误差巨大的方

2017-03-11 16:15:59 308

原创 bzoj1031 球形空间产生器sphere [高斯消元]

Description  有一个球形空间产生器能够在n维空间中产生一个坚硬的球体。现在,你被困在了这个n维球体中,你只知道球面上n+1个点的坐标,你需要以最快的速度确定这个n维球体的球心坐标,以便于摧毁这个球形空间产生器。Input  第一行是一个整数n(1≤N≤101\le N\le 10)。接下来的n+1行,每行有n个实数,表示球面上一点的n维坐标。每一个实数精确到小数点后6位,且其绝对值都不超

2017-03-10 21:24:53 231

原创 BZOJ 3238 差异 [后缀自动机]

题目一个长度为n的字符串S,令TiT_i表示它从第i个字符开始的后缀.求∑1≤i<j≤nlen(Ti)+len(Tj)−2∗lcp(Ti,Tj) \sum_{1\le i< j\le n}len(T_i)+len(T_j)-2*lcp(T_i,T_j) 其中len(a)表示字符串a的长度,lcp(a,b)表示字符串a和字符串b的最长公共前缀.输入一行,一个字符串S输出一行,一个整数,表示所求值样

2017-03-10 19:51:59 393

原创 bzoj3998 [后缀自动机]

题目对于一个给定长度为N的字符串,求它的第K小子串是什么。输入第一行是一个仅由小写英文字母构成的字符串S第二行为两个整数T和K,T为0则表示不同位置的相同子串算作一个。T=1则表示不同位置的相同子串算作多个。K的意义如题所述。输出输出仅一行,为一个数字串,为第K小的子串。如果子串数目不足K个,则输出-1样例输入aabc 0 3样例输出aab限制条件N≤5∗105N\le 5*10^5 T<2T<

2017-03-09 17:22:41 364

原创 bzoj3926 [广义后缀自动机]

### 题目幽香是全幻想乡里最受人欢迎的萌妹子,这天,是幽香的2600岁生日,无数幽香的粉丝到了幽香家门前的太阳花田上来为幽香庆祝生日。 粉丝们非常热情,自发组织表演了一系列节目给幽香看。幽香当然也非常高兴啦。 这时幽香发现了一件非常有趣的事情,太阳花田有n块空地。在过去,幽香为了方便,在这n块空地之间修建了n-1条边将它们连通起来。也就是说,这n块空地形成了一个树的结构。 有n个粉丝们

2017-03-09 14:32:42 478

原创 bzoj 3527 [快速傅里叶变换]

题目给出n个数qi,给出Fj的定义如下: Fj=∑i<jqi⋅qj(i−j)2−∑i>jqi⋅qj(i−j)2 F_j=\sum_{i< j}\frac{q_i\cdot q_j}{(i-j)^2}- \sum_{i> j}\frac{q_i\cdot q_j}{(i-j)^2} 令Ei=Fi/qi,求Ei.输入第一行一个整数n。 接下来n行每行输入一个数,第i行表示qi。 n≤100000

2017-03-08 22:38:45 330

原创 bzoj 2179 [快速傅里叶变换]

题目给出两个n位10进制整数x和y,你需要计算x*y。输入第一行一个正整数n。 第二行描述一个位数为n的正整数x。 第三行描述一个位数为n的正整数y。输出输出一行,即x*y的结果。样例输入1 3 4样例输出12数据范围n<=60000分析FFT模板题,求卷积完整代码#include<bits/stdc++.h>#define maxn 150000#define pi acos(-1.0)

2017-03-08 21:33:26 326

原创 bzoj 2194 [快速傅里叶变换]

题目请计算C[k]=sigma(a[i]*b[i-k]) 其中 k < = i < n ,并且有 n < = 10 ^ 5。 a,b中的元素均为小于等于100的非负整数。输入第一行一个整数N,接下来N行,第i+2..i+N-1行,每行两个数,依次表示a[i],b[i] (0 < = i < N)。输出输出N行,每行一个整数,第i行输出C[i-1]。样例输入5 3 1 2 4 1 1 2 4

2017-03-08 21:32:31 295

原创 SPOJ 8222 [后缀自动机]

题目NSUBSTR - SubstringsYou are given a string S which consists of 250000 lowercase latin letters at most. We define F(x) as the maximal number of times that some string with length x appears in S. For e

2017-03-08 21:10:19 359

原创 SPOJ1812 && bzoj2946 [后缀自动机]

后缀自动机裸题

2017-03-08 17:17:14 304

原创 SPOJ1811 [后缀自动机]

SPOJ1811[后缀自动机]题目LCS - Longest Common SubstringA string is finite sequence of characters over a non-empty finite set Σ. In this problem, Σ is the set of lowercase letters. Substring, also called fact

2017-03-08 09:54:39 320

原创 网络流—最大流算法

Dinic算法例题:CodeVS 1993 草地排水 题目描述 Description 在农夫约翰的农场上,每逢下雨,Bessie最喜欢的三叶草地就积聚了一潭水。这意味着草地被水淹没了,并且小草要继续生长还要花相当长一段时间。因此,农夫约翰修建了一套排水系统来使贝茜的草地免除被大水淹没的烦恼(不用担心,雨水会流向附近的一条小溪)。作为一名一流的技师,农夫约翰已经在每条排水沟的一端安上了控制

2017-03-01 19:26:03 1521

原创 阶梯博弈

博弈论(一)阶梯博弈阐述阶梯博弈也是博弈论中重要的一个分支,所谓阶梯博弈,其实指代的是一类只能从后向前逐层传递石子的游戏的模型,同样的,这类问题也可以转化成NIM取石子问题求解题型前五堆石子分别有2,1,3,1,4个石子,每个人只能把后面的任意多个石子向前移,不能移动者为负,现在问先手必胜还是必败?分析这个很简单,分别把五堆石子编号0~4,很显然当把所有石子移到0堆的一方获胜,即对应先手必胜态

2017-02-28 21:36:34 342

原创 关于错排公式的推导与应用

错排公式的详细推导过程和简单应用

2016-03-24 13:52:00 5737 1

原创 快速线性筛法求素数

关于快速筛法求素数原理及其与普通筛法求素数效率比较

2016-03-22 18:36:30 3012

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除